Swedish ambassador praises Qatar's role in Afghan development


(MENAFN- Gulf Times)

Sweden's ambassador to Qatar Anders Bengtcen has praised the efforts made by Qatar on the Afghan situation, and its humanitarian endeavours, including the evacuation of many Swedish citizens and residents. In a statement to the Qatar News Agency (QNA) on the occasion of the Qatar National Day, the ambassador said that Qatar has shouldered an important diplomatic role in Afghanistan and in the evacuations from Afghanistan, including the evacuation of many Swedish citizens and residents.
Bengtcen added that Sweden greatly appreciates the co-operation with and assistance from Qatar in this context.
'Nationally, the first ever elections to the Shura Council were held on October 2,”” he said.“Qatar now has a Shura Council where the majority of the members have been elected. This is significant,'
The ambassador also praised Qatar's labour reforms, its success in controlling the coronavirus (Covid-19) pandemic, as well as the launch of its impressive vaccination programme, which was quickly implemented.
Bengtcen congratulated Qatar on the occasion of the National Day, praising the country's achievements at the local and international levels in 2021.
